ax a tool with a blade attached to the end of a long handle. An ax is used for chopping wood.
beautiful very nice to see, hear, or feel.
cellar a room that is built under the ground. People use it for storing things.
collection a group of things of the same type that someone has brought together.
ditch a long narrow opening in the ground used to drain away or supply water.
hint a sign or suggestion that is not made in a direct way.
hotel a place with many rooms and beds where people pay money to sleep and eat meals.
learn to get knowledge about something through study or experience.
likely to be expected; probable.
nasty very bad to look at, smell, or taste.
place a certain area of space used or intended for some purpose.
soon in a short time.
tablet a small, flat, round piece of medicine.
throne the seat used by a ruler or other important person for ceremonies or other special events.
thump a heavy, dull sound of one thing hitting another.
